Slangs & AI meanings
Bodgie is Australian slang for a male member of a particular youth cult.
A boisterous and mischievous youth. See also Bodgie
Low-grade, substandard, poor. e.g. "Listen sport, there's no way I'm paying you, that's a real bodgie repair job you did to my car" 2. A Hoodlum or roughneck. See also Mug Lair
